Subject: Webhook retry cut-over done — review needed

Cut-over for Fenwick Dispatch retry semantics is complete. Delivery now uses exponential backoff with jitter instead of fixed intervals; dead-lettering kicks in after the cap rather than silent drops. No consumer changes required. Diff is small but behavioral impact is large, so please review against the spec. The settings now in effect are these.

config for fafog-bahof:
ULAWYN_HOST=ulawyn.tolvaqsys.internal
ULAWYN_PORT=5000

**Capacity note — Vellastra dispatch simulator.** For the eng sync: simulating the 40-car Marrowgate tower at 10x speed saturates one worker at roughly 9k rider events/sec, so we'll shard by bank rather than by floor. Memory stays flat if the event ring is sized correctly. The knobs we propose locking in are these.

tuning table, hahof-tafop:
RATE_LIMITS = {
    "ulaix": 10,
    "wenath": 1,
}

Ticket #— missed pick-up, calibration weights

Courier from Branlock Freight no-showed yesterday. Batch of twelve calibration weights for the Merrow Instruments lab still sitting in the secure cage. Lab needs them Friday or recertification slips. Rebooked for tomorrow, 09:00. Weights stay cased and sealed; no repacking. Office manager to confirm cage access in advance. Courier hand-over instruction is the following.

dispatch memo: the sorius tamius courier leaves the praeth ledger at gate 4873 under passcode 928014

### Key Ceremony Checklist — Item 7

Verify the signing key for Splitwren, our A/B assignment service, before sealing the envelope. Two witnesses from the Verdane team must initial the log. Quick sanity check: confirm the bucketing seed rotated since last quarter. Once everyone's happy, the escrow copy gets locked away, and the recovery passphrase goes right here.

unlock words, fawig-bagef: olidor-holir-istox-holath-tamys-quenion-giliel